Approximately 9.9 acres of Cabernet Sauvignon grapes were planted in the southwest section of the winerys Estate Vineyard in 1996. The vineyard is located in South Monterey Countys Lockwood Valley, a coastal valley on the western Santa Lucia Mountain Range a short 14 miles from the Pacific Ocean. The vineyards southwest location brings warmer daytime temperatures with diurnal temperature variations exceeding 50 degrees throughout the growing season. Groth Reserve Cabernet Sauvignon 2005
The 2005 vintage marks the return of Groth Reserve Cabernet Sauvignon after a six vintage hiatus. For sixteen vintages the vines from Block 1, at our Oakville "home" vineyard, produced grapes that made exquisite and memorable Reserve wines between 1983 and 1999. The Reserve block was pulled out and replanted in 2000 with new rootstocks, new clones, new trellising system and a new vine row orientation.
